Ejector Pump Installation in Tuscaloosa, AL
Ejector pump installation is a service that helps property owners manage wastewater and sewage from areas that are located below the main sewer line or at a higher elevation. This system uses a specialized pump to lift and transport waste from bas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or other lower-level fixtures to the main sewer line, ensuring proper drainage and preventing backups. Projects typically involve installing new ejector pumps in existing homes or during renovations where traditional gravity drainage isn’t feasible, providing a reliable solution for effective waste removal in challenging plumbing setups.
Homeowners considering ejector pump installation should understand the importance of proper sizing and placement to ensure effective operation. It’s also helpful to know the specific locations where the system will be installed and whether existing plumbing needs modifications. Proper planning can help prevent future issues such as leaks, odors, or system failures. Ejector Pump Installation Questions
What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or other areas below the main sewer line.
When is installation of an ejector pump necessary? Installation is needed when plumbing fixtures are located below the main sewer line or in areas prone to drainage backups.
How does an ejector pump work? It collects wastewater and uses a powerful pump to push it upward into the main sewer system or septic tank.
What should property owners consider before installing an ejector pump? Proper placement, adequate power supply, and ensuring the system is correctly sized for the property are important considerations.
